Hiking around Września, located in west-central Poland's Wielkopolskie region, offers diverse landscapes characterized by a post-glacial terrain with rolling plains and undulating features. The area features significant natural elements such as the Warta and Wrześnica Rivers, oxbow lakes, and riparian forests. Notable hills like Łysa Góra (161 meters) and Góra Żerkowska (151 meters) contribute to the varied topography. The Lipówka Reservoir provides a central point for several accessible loop trails.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many bus station hiking trails are available around Września?

There are 15 hiking routes accessible from bus stations around Września. These trails offer a variety of experiences, from easy strolls to more moderate excursions, all designed to be reached conveniently by public transport.

Are there any easy or beginner-friendly hikes accessible by bus from Września?

Yes, the area around Września is very welcoming for beginners, with 11 out of 15 routes classified as easy. An excellent option is the Lipówka Reservoir in Września loop from Psary Polskie, which is an easy 4.6 km (1h 10min) hike, perfect for a gentle introduction to the region's natural beauty.

Can I find circular hiking routes that start and end at a bus stop?

Absolutely. Many of the trails are designed as circular routes, allowing you to return to your starting point without needing additional transport. For example, the Lipówka Reservoir in Września loop from Września is a popular circular trail covering 8.2 km (2h 5min) that begins and ends conveniently near a bus stop.

What kind of natural landscapes can I expect to see on these bus-accessible hikes?

The region around Września boasts a diverse post-glacial landscape. You'll encounter rolling plains, agricultural areas, and significant natural features like the Warta River and the Lipówka Reservoir. The trails often lead through riparian forests and offer views of the undulating terrain characteristic of the Wielkopolskie region.

Are there any dog-friendly hiking trails accessible by bus from Września?

Yes, many of the trails around Września are suitable for hiking with dogs, especially those in natural areas like the Lipówka Reservoir. The town itself also features dog-friendly parks such as Park Waltra Łąki and Flex Park, which offer open fields and walking trails for pets. Always ensure your dog is on a leash and follow local regulations.

What are some interesting sights or landmarks along the bus station hiking trails?

While hiking, you can discover several points of interest. Consider visiting the Dębno nad Wartą Nature Reserve for its natural beauty, or enjoy the View of the Warta River in Czeszewo. For a historical perspective, the Monument to the 1848 Battle of Sokołów is also accessible.

Are there family-friendly hiking options from Września's bus stations?

Yes, with 11 easy routes, there are plenty of family-friendly options. Trails around the Lipówka Reservoir, such as the 7 km loop from Września (1h 47min), are generally flat and well-maintained, making them suitable for families with children. The urban green spaces like Park Miejski im. Dzieci Wrzesińskich also offer pleasant, easy walks.

What is the typical duration of these bus-accessible hikes?

The duration of these hikes varies, but many are suitable for a half-day outing. For instance, the Lipówka Reservoir loop from Przyborki is a moderate 11 km route that takes approximately 2 hours and 48 minutes. Shorter options, like the 4.6 km easy loop from Psary Polskie, can be completed in just over an hour.

Are there any viewpoints or scenic spots along the bus-accessible trails?

Yes, the region offers several scenic viewpoints. Within the Żerkowsko-Czeszewski Landscape Park, you can find panoramic views from the observation tower in Wolica Kozia. Additionally, specific highlights like the View of Śmiełów and the Church of Śmiełów and the View of the Warta River in Nadwarciański Landscape Park provide picturesque vistas.
